Perpetual Publicity Salary

As of August 2026, the average hourly salary for employees at Perpetual Publicity in the United States is $42. This translates to an approximate annual wage of $86,610. Salaries at Perpetual Publicity typically range from $37 to $47 hourly,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Melbourne?

Understanding the cost of living near Melbourne is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Perpetual Publicity.
Melbourne's Cost of Living Index is approximately 94.5 (5.5% less expensive than US average; 8.3% less than FL average). Space Coast city, tech and aerospace presence, affordable housing. Space Coast Area Transit. When planning your budget based on a salary from Perpetual Publicity,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,150 - $1,700+ A significant portion of Perpetual Publicity sal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$160 - $260 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$40 (SCAT mon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$390 - $580 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$330 - $630+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$360 - $670+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,430 - $3,840+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
